If your "service" is just the basic crap the all in plan gives you then probably you don't even need a vw specialist.

Any garage can change the oil and the spark plugs....

The only thing you get from a main dealer that you don't get elsewhere is recall work and warranty stuff.

The flip side is of course apart from being hard to book into (they are all currently dealing with a major recall for several vw models at once...) is that they will try to tell you that your brakes, tyres and god knows what else need replacing and pressure the hell out of you to agree to it.
